Release Notes - Lap v0.2.3
Lap v0.2.3 expands Linux ARM availability, upgrades the image editing workflow, adds automatic folder scanning, and improves album performance and grid controls.
🚀 Highlights
- Linux ARM Builds — Added Linux ARM release builds, so Debian-based Linux users can download an
_arm64.debpackage alongside the existing_amd64.debpackage. - Standalone Image Editor — Edit Image now opens in a dedicated window with significant UI improvements, better window controls, preset polish, and safer save behavior.
- Richer Histograms — Histograms now support Luma, Red, Green, and Blue channels, including a hover legend and availability from the info panel.
- Automatic Folder Scanning — Folder sync now detects new, modified, deleted, and renamed files automatically, with non-blocking refresh behavior for album views. (#122)
- Album Folder Controls — Album views can include files from subfolders, individual subfolders can be excluded from queries, and large folder views load more efficiently without freezing. (#17, #96, #114, #125)
- Grid Date Grouping — When sorting by taken, created, or modified date, grid view can group files by day or month. Calendar view can also choose the date type used for sorting. (#116, #132)
- Video Browsing Improvements — Grid thumbnails can preview videos on hover, video thumbnails can cycle by refreshing file info, and video duration is available as a sort option. (#76, #102, #115)
🐞 Bug Fixes
- Improved load performance for album folder views containing a large number of files, preventing app freezes. (#114, #125)
- Fixed thumbnail generation failure for Nikon Z50 II
.NEFRAW files. (#136) - Fixed 1:1 actual-size zoom ignoring system DPI scaling. (#140)
- Fixed drag-and-drop errors on Linux.
- Improved multi-select behavior and dialog feedback. (#109)
- Fixed dedup panel state bleeding on folder switch and reduced UI blocking. (#119)
- Added a model download connection timeout and reduced the update check timeout. (#125)
- Fixed item reordering after file-import drag-and-drop handlers were added.
- Fixed swapped width and height dimensions in thumbnails for some portrait RAW formats.
- Fixed HEIC edit orientation so portrait HEIC files save correctly when exported as JPEG.
- Fixed a Linux build error. (#127)
🔧 Other Improvements
- Permanent Delete — Added a permanent delete option to bypass the system trash. (#113)
- File Export — Added file export with a native folder picker. (#105)
- Tag Search — Added a tag search filter to the Custom Tags tab. (#106)
- Empty Library Welcome — Added a welcome state for empty libraries.
- Masonry Grid Option — Merged the previous justify mode into grid style as a masonry view option.
- Improved empty states for filters and search results, search loading feedback, and content refresh race handling.
🙌 Thanks
Thanks to @enaut for the first contribution fixing the Linux build error in #127.
Thank you for using Lap!
